GlipzoIn a significant setback for Blue Origin, the company has been forced to ground its New Glenn rocket following a failed satellite launch. The Federal Aviation Administration (FAA) has stepped in to oversee an investigation after the rocket, intended to deploy a satellite for AST SpaceMobile, fell short of its orbital objectives. This incident happened on Sunday, marking a critical moment for Blue Origin, a company founded by Amazon's Jeff Bezos.
Dave Limp, Blue Origin's CEO, acknowledged that the failure was due to a lack of sufficient thrust from one of the rocket's engines. The repercussions of this mishap were felt immediately, with AST SpaceMobile's stock plummeting over 6% on the following Monday. Limp stated, "We clearly didn't deliver the mission our customer wanted, and our team expects."
The launch was crucial for AST SpaceMobile, which aims to provide mobile phone connectivity through satellites in low Earth orbit (LEO). Unfortunately, since the New Glenn rocket couldn't propel the satellite to the required altitude, it became unusable. In a statement on Sunday, AST confirmed that the loss would be covered by insurance, although the exact costs remain undisclosed.
The FAA has mandated that Blue Origin conduct a thorough investigation into the mishap, stating, "The FAA is requiring Blue Origin to conduct a mishap investigation. The FAA will oversee the Blue Origin-led investigation, be involved in every step of the process, and approve Blue Origin's final report, including any corrective actions."
Limp expressed optimism that the investigation would yield valuable insights, stating that it would allow Blue Origin to learn from the data collected and implement necessary improvements to return to flight operations swiftly. The FAA's findings will be pivotal in determining when the New Glenn rocket can be launched again.
This latest incident marks only the third flight of the New Glenn rocket, which Blue Origin had ambitious plans to utilize for up to a dozen launches this year. The loss of this satellite represents not only a financial setback but also a blow to Blue Origin’s operational timeline.
The satellite space has become increasingly competitive, especially with advancements in technology that enable internet access in hard-to-reach areas. Blue Origin has announced plans to launch thousands of satellites into LEO as part of its TerraWave project, aimed at competing with existing players in the market.
Meanwhile, Amazon is also making strides in this sector, having recently acquired a satellite manufacturer for $11 billion (£8.5 billion) to bolster its own satellite project, Leo. Both initiatives appear to be striving to catch up to Starlink, the satellite internet service from Elon Musk's SpaceX, which has already deployed thousands of satellites and is set to go public this year in what could be a landmark stock market listing.
